Proposal: Glove in Hand

reached quorum 6-0 with 1 unresolved def vote

Adminned at 13 Jul 2018 01:32:46 UTC

In “Playing”, replace “If the card is still in their hand, remove the card from their hand.” with:-

If the card is still in their hand, remove the card from their hand. (If the card is an Object and its Up effect was applied earlier in this action, they may choose not to perform this step.)

Add some cards to the list in “Deck”:

# Gauntlet of Power (1) [Object] No constraint. > Change the War Rating of a Community to match its Economy Rating. / No effect.
# Ring of Teleportation (1) [Object] No constraint. > Set your Home to a random Community. / No effect.
# Amulet of Illusion (1) [Object] No constraint. > You are considered to be Ruling your Home for the next hour. / No effect.
# Bag of Holding (1) [Object] No constraint. > Draw a card; then, if it is not an Object or a Potion, discard it. / No effect.
# Mirror of Persuasion (1) [Object] No constraint. > Make a Suspicious Community become Indifferent towards you and an Indifferent Community become Suspicious towards you. / No effect.

Making Objects into a card-is-attached-to-the-wizard kind of thing: if you pay for the Up effect, you keep the card, and balance this against it taking up space in your hand. (The existing Objects are just the four play-a-Person-as-this-faction ones, which seem mild enough to use this mechanic.)
